1
resposta

jquery parte 1 - (aula 5) Funções que auxiliam os estilos

Na aula 5 aborda a comparação da frase com o que foi digitado no textarea e coloca uma borda verde ou vermelho caso digite igual ou diferente da frase.

Ao invés de pintar a borda gostaria de mostrar na palavra que está errado ou seja enquanto digitando se está igual fica verde a letra e quando errado fica vermelho mas somente letra ou palavra que está errada.. eu consegui trocar a corda do texto na frase para vermelho ou verde porém eu gostaria apenas que a que está errado fique vermelho e continua verde o que estão certo..

Alguém poderia me dar uma dica.

1 resposta

Fala aí Thiago, beleza? Basicamente você vai ter que pegar todas as palavras que já digitou, ou seja, pegar o valor do textarea e fazer um split por espaço, dai compara cada palavra com a frase que era para ser digitada.

Se alguma estiver errada, você pode envolver ela dentro de um span e aplicar color para ele, desse jeito somente a palavra errada ficará vermelha.

Espero ter ajudado.